A spinner is spun 100 times. It lands on red 68 times. What is the experimental probability of landing on red?

Answer:

0.68

Step-by-step explanation:

Total number of trial = 100

No. of times red appeared ( favorable number) = 68

experimental probability of landing on red

=  No. of times red appeared/Total number of trial

= 68/100 = 0.68
